Jax Taylor is breaking his silence after estranged wife Brittany Cartwright obtained a temporary restraining order against him and accused him of threatening to “gut” her “like a f–ken [sic] fish.”
The Vanderpump Rules alum said in a recent statement that he regrets how he behaved during what he called one of the worst periods of his life.
“I made a lot of mistakes and behaved in ways during that period of my life that I’m truly ashamed of and regret and take full responsibility for,” said Jax.
He added that “there are allegations being made that I strongly dispute,” saying the details will be addressed “where it belongs – in court.”

Brittany alleged in her Aug. 27 filing that Jax subjected her to “coercive control, financial abuse, emotional and psychological abuse” and physical violence during their relationship. She also accused him of threatening to kill her, damaging electronics and property, and accessing her phone and social media without permission.
Jax, 47, said he is now “1 year and 9 months sober” and remains committed to treatment and therapy.
“My focus continues to be my sobriety, working on my mental health, being the best father I can be to Cruz and moving forward in a healthy and responsible way,” Jax added.

Jax must stay 100 yards away from Brittany until a September 17 hearing.
